Is Cancer Hereditary? Understanding the Role of Family History in Cancer
Published: July 2026 Author: Dr. Vimalathithan Category: Cancer Awareness Reading Time: 8 Minutes Quick Summary Many people worry that if someone in their family has cancer, they will develop it too. The truth is that while some cancers are linked to inherited genetic mutations, most cancers are not hereditary. 10 Early Signs of Oral Cancer You Should Never Ignore: Causes, Treatment & Prevention
Introduction Oral cancer is a serious health condition that can affect the lips, tongue, gums, inner cheeks, roof of the mouth, and throat. While many oral health issues are harmless, certain symptoms may indicate a more serious underlying condition. Recognizing oral cancer symptoms at an early stage can significantly improve treatment outcomes and increase the chances of successful recovery. According to Dr. N.S.
